Actors - Billy Burden


William George Burden (Billy Burden) (Wimborne, Dorset, 15 June 1914 - 3 June 1994) was an English actor . Debuted on ITV as William in the TV series A Present for Dickie (1969-1970), but only six episodes were made. In 1978, he guest-starred as a farmer in the episode 'Nappy Days' of George & Mildred. In 1980, he starred in another shortlived TV series, Oh, Happy Band, playing the role of Mr. Sowerby. Again, only six episodes were made. In 1982, he played in the Val Guest movie The Boys in Blue (as the herdsman). Burden also guest-starred four times in Hi De Hi!. Three times as Mr. Turner (1986 & 1988) and one time as Mr. Thompson (1986). Burden is also known for his role as Maurice Moulterd in Grace & Favour (1992-1993), a spin-off from Are You Being Served? Burden died of a heart attack in 1994.
